What is StarSkate?

STARSkate offers opportunities for skaters of all ages to develop fundamental figure skating skills in the areas of ice dance, skills, free skate, and artistic skating. Unique in Canada, this program teaches figure skating skills in a group and/or private lesson format in a progressive and sequential manner and includes specifically designed awards and incentives. Skaters have the opportunity to take Skate Canada Assessments through a nationally standardized assessment system.

Our Figure Skating program offers a rewarding and comfortable atmosphere for skaters to enjoy the sport recreationally. This program is dedicated to building and improving specific figure skating skills, allowing skaters to advance their technique with/without the pressure of competition.

There are 3 levels: Juniors, Intermediates, and Seniors

We put a particular emphasis on:

  • Figure Skating Techniques: Beginning edges, basic spirals, and turning skills.

  • Control & Grace: Developing fluid movement and precision.

  • Jumps & Spins: Learning and refining foundational rotational and aerial elements.

  • Footwork & Balance: Developing intricate steps, edges, and control.

Who’s it for?

Previous figure skating experience is required to enter this level. Skaters typically advance to this program upon completion of our Glider program. Skaters with experience from other clubs are welcome, but must receive approval from our coaching staff; please contact us to discuss the requirements.

Who teaches it?

NCCP-trained professional coaches.
